How can teachers incorporate technology to enhance reading instruction?

Study for the Praxis Elementary Education: Reading and Language Arts (5002) Test. Utilize flashcards and tackle multiple choice questions equipped with hints and explanations. Prepare for your success!

Incorporating technology into reading instruction significantly enhances student engagement and learning outcomes. By using digital texts and interactive platforms, teachers can create an immersive and dynamic learning environment. Digital texts often come with features such as audio support, adjustable font sizes, and interactive graphics, which cater to diverse learning styles and needs.

Interactive platforms can include tools such as online discussion boards, multimedia content, and gamified reading experiences that promote active participation. These technologies help motivate students, allowing them to take ownership of their reading experiences. Furthermore, they often provide immediate feedback, which is essential for developing comprehension skills.

Engaging with technology not only makes reading more accessible but also prepares students for a future where digital literacy is crucial.
